Atty. Garen E. Dodge
Garen Dodge, a principal in the Washington, D.C. region office, has spent his career working side by side with clients looking to tackle the thorniest of labor and employment issues with creative solutions. He has successfully defended employers, including Fortune 500 companies in a broad range of industries, including restaurants and retail, in matters involving privacy, discrimination, background checks, harassment, wage and hour, and occupational safety and health.

About Garen E. Dodge at a glance
Garen E. Dodge is a employment and litigation attorney based in Reston, Virginia, practicing at Odin, Feldman & Pittleman PC. Educated at William & Mary Law School (J.D., 1982). Recognitions include Best Lawyers in America — Employment Law - Management (2026) and Best Lawyers in America — Litigation - Labor and Employment (2026).
